Output fe62654c6f2a5e7104f1536d6a8f1122a20b7a7c75318ed973028c2cca099f2a:19

value
51875994
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7cafbf59c3cc8703c959860e66f2f6715dcdbfb320695f646e406bc5e90249a5
address
bc1p0jhm7kwrejrs8j2esc8xduhkw9wum0anyp547erwgp4ut6gzfxjsvay50n
transaction
fe62654c6f2a5e7104f1536d6a8f1122a20b7a7c75318ed973028c2cca099f2a
confirmations
12186
spent
true